What is Wakefield's?
Founded in 1948, Wakefield's operates as a comprehensive family clothing department store headquartered in Anniston, Alabama. Over the past seven decades, the firm has established a robust market position by serving as a central hub for apparel and consumer goods. By focusing on a traditional department store model, Wakefield's leverages its deep-rooted community presence to maintain customer loyalty.
